How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Athens?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Athens Studio Apartments | $1,273 | $825 | $1,866 |
| Athens 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,405 | $725 | $3,000 |
| Athens 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,662 | $900 | $3,018 |
| Athens 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,891 | $1,000 | $4,570 |
| Athens 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,609 | $1,319 | $3,142 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Athens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Athens with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Athens is at Vonore Apartments listed at $725.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Athens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Athens is $1,405.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Athens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Athens is a 958 square feet unit starting from $1,024 at Park Village Apartments.
What is the average size for Athens 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Athens is currently 645 sq ft.
